  1. The latest from the powerlifting heatspublished at 19:56 BST 9 May 2016

    Quote Message

    Due to a lack of competitors all athletes competing in the male and female lightweight class were put straight through into the final, including star performer Micky Yule.

    Quote Message

    It was also a successful day for both male and female athletes from the UK heavyweight class. The women’s heavyweight heats were first up this morning and it was a straightforward heat for the UK team as Nerys Pearce, Laura Knowles and Kelly Layden Farrer all qualified for the finals comfortably. In the men’s competition Ross Austen, Nathan Cumberland, Sean Gaffney and Ian Taylor all progressed into the finals tomorrow. Sean Gaffney remains Britain’s best hope of gold in the men's heavyweight as he secured top place in the heats. Unfortunately Mark Stonelake and David Darroch did not make the top eight and will not participate in the final.

    Rory Carson, BBC Invictus team

  2. Our medal prospects?published at 19:55 BST 9 May 2016

    Captain David Wiseman is predicting big things for archer Dan Grobler, cyclist Jaco Van Gass and runner (and 2014 captain) Dave Henson.

    Jen Warren is potentially going to swipe away the competition in the track, and Micky Yule is a sure -fire bet for the powerlifting. Finally, all eyes will be on Paul Vice in the cycling.

  16. The US National Anthem...published at 19:39 BST 9 May 2016

    ...Is being performed by the US Army Herald Trumpets. They were founded in 1959 and comprise 14 trumpeters and two drummers. They're the official fanfare ensemble for the President himself!

  17. Prince Harry opens Invictus Gamespublished at 19:37 BST 9 May 2016

    In his opening speech at the Invictus Games, Prince Harry said he hoped the event would "inspire people" affected by mental illness to seek help.
